I had an epiphany during the first conference I went to about risk factors. Up until that point, I'd spent my career redoing dentistry that failed that I thought was my fault. After all, in dental school, they taught if my margins were good and I was perfect, then my dentistry would last. When, really, the dentistry was failing because of the different behaviors and risk factors of the individual patients. Yeah, my dentistry was good, but why would I assume it would last if the patient was drinking sugary soda every day? Most of your patients with failing dentistry are frustrated. They view dentists as mechanics: if you fix my teeth they should stay fixed. As dentists, we spend our entire career in rapport with people giving high fives and telling them they're great. But that's not really helpful in helping patients who are frustrated with failing dentistry. Today we're going to talk about changing the conversation and educating patients about risk factors in a way they will understand.
